You paid 80zł for version 3.5 which you have and can play freely whenever you want

When they have finished remaking the entire engine from the ground up with all the nice new pretty features then they will release it

People think that Devs always know what they are doing
like sitting down and going "I'm gonna make a custom character creator today and it will take 23k lines of code"

This is not how it happens, what happens is you slowly start working on it and make some framework then start to fill that out while going back and improving
until you finally have something that works. This could take days, weeks even months depending on the complexity and the problems you get roadblocked with

I wish they would be a little more open and communicate their progress but this is up to them and if they just want to work on things without the expectations of us then so be it
